LeBron James had a phenomenal season for a 38-year-old, but it wasn’t enough for the Los Angeles Lakers to get past the Denver Nuggets in the Western Conference Finals.
Following the embarrassing exit, there have been a plethora of rumors about the Lakers revisiting their plans to sign Kyrie Irving in the offseason. According to The Athletic’s Jovan Buha, the King wants Irving to be the third superstar on the Lakers’ roster next season.
“There is a known preference to have Irving as the third star,” Buha wrote. “There are various machinations to make it work, including the Lakers creating upwards of $30-35 million in cap space by rescinding the free-agency rights of multiple players and declining multiple players’ team options. The Lakers could still retain Reaves if they signed Irving, though their depth would take a considerable hit. The Lakers could also acquire Irving in a sign-and-trade, but that would hard-cap them at $169.5 million and require the Mavericks to cooperate.”
LeBron James hinted at retirement after getting swept by the Nuggets. But was he really serious? After all, the consensus around the league is that it was a ploy by James to put the Lakers on notice to approach Kyrie Irving this summer.
Irving is all set to hit unrestricted free agency soon. While he could re-sign with the Mavericks following a poor 2022-23 NBA season, there is a belief around the league that Kai may join a different team.
Kyrie Irving Wants To Be Left Alone Ahead Of His Free Agency
Kyrie Irving may have a hard time keeping his off-court issues under control, but he is still one of the best players in the league at his position.
Keeping that in mind, the NBA community is eager to know which team will the 31-year-old join this summer. However, Irving recently slammed fans for talking about his free agency and urged them to leave him alone.
“Stop mentioning me on Twitter. All y’all fan bases, stop mentioning me, please! It is still the Conference Finals…Can you please leave me the f**k out of this… Can I just be with my family in peace? Y’all got people at my dinner table discussing what my free agency plans are. Y’all think it’s funny, but please stop that. I see all y’all mentions, I said it… I’m just excited as y’all are. But you gotta chill…I love y’all.”
Following Irving’s comments, it’s as clear as day that he is yet to decide where his next chapter in the NBA will take place.
Will he reunite with LeBron James and play for the Los Angeles Lakers? There’s no way for us to tell as of now.
